Photo taken for representation purpose (AP Photo/Rich Pedroncelli/file) Photo taken for representation purpose (AP Photo/Rich Pedroncelli/file)Mexican police killed eight gunmen who attacked them on a road in northern Mexico and they seized six high-caliber rifles and a grenade launcher after the shootout, authorities said. Tamaulipas, which borders the US state of Texas, is among the most violent in Mexico, with the Gulf cartel also wreaking havoc in the region. The six rifles and grenade launchers were found in the two pickups along with cartridges of various calibers and a smaller gun. A police car was left with several bullet holes but none of the officers were hurt. San Fernando is known as the municipality where 72 migrants, most from Central America, were slaughtered by the Zetas drug cartel in August 2010.
